Embodiment 1

[0020] The foam displacement agent proposed by the present invention comprises the following process steps,

[0021] S1 Prepare the following raw materials in parts by weight: 5-75 parts of foaming agent paste, 1-35 parts of hydrogen peroxide, 0-5 parts of simethicone, 0-20 parts of foam stabilizer and 1-85 parts of water;

[0022] S2, according to the above parts by weight, put the foaming agent paste, hydrogen peroxide, simethicone and water into the mixer for stirring, and the mixer stirs at a speed of 1400 rpm for 30 minutes, and the mixture A is obtained after stirring evenly ;

[0023] S3, adding the mixture A into the foam generator, and introducing air to obtain the mixture B;

[0024] S4, mixing mixture B and foam stabilizer at a temperature of 40° to obtain foam displacing agent C.

Abstract

The invention discloses a foam displacement agent which comprises the following process steps: S1, preparing the following raw materials in parts by weight: 5-75 parts of foaming agent paste, 1-35 parts of hydrogen peroxide, 0-5 parts of dimethicone, 0-20 parts of a foam stabilizing agent and 1-85 parts of water; putting the foaming agent paste, the hydrogen peroxide, the dimethicone and water ina stirrer to stir for 1-30 minutes as a speed of 1400-1800 revolutions / minute and obtaining a mixture A after uniform stirring; adding the mixture A in a foam generator and introducing air to obtain amixture B; mixing the mixture B and the foam stabilizing agent at a temperature of 40-55 DEG C to obtain the foam displacement agent. The foam displacement agent disclosed by the invention effectively improves the oil recovery ratio and is suitable for popularization.

Background technique [0002] Foam is composed of gas, water, foaming agent and stabilizer, and sometimes other additives such as alkali, small molecule alcohol, solid particles, etc. Foam is a special dispersion system with gas as the dispersed phase and water as the continuous phase. A two-dimensional interface is separated from the thin liquid film. The three liquid films along the liquid film boundary always touch at an angle of 120°. The boundary where they touch each other is called the Plateau boundary. The application of foam in daily life, such as Shampoo, foam fire extinguisher.
